Bettors should never assume two strong teams will have a strong performance together

Betting on NFL games can be both thrilling and potentially rewarding, and one of the most popular wagering options is the over/under bet. Also known as the “totals” bet, it involves predicting whether the combined score of both teams will be over or under a specific number set by oddsmakers. To make the most of an NFL over/under bet, there are some key factors to consider.

Begin by researching the offensive and defensive capabilities of the teams involved. Look at their average points scored and allowed per game over the season. Consider factors like key player injuries, recent performance, and how well the team performs both at home and on the road. Teams with potent offenses and weak defenses are more likely to produce higher-scoring games, making the over an attractive option.

Weather can significantly impact an NFL game, especially extreme conditions like heavy rain, snow, or strong winds. These elements can hinder passing and kicking accuracy, potentially leading to lower-scoring affairs. Check the weather forecast before placing your bet, as it can be a critical factor in choosing the over or under.

Review the history of matchups between the two teams. Certain teams tend to play high-scoring games against each other, while others may consistently produce lower-scoring contests due to strong defenses or conservative play-calling. Past trends can provide valuable insights into how the current game might unfold.

Try to anticipate how the game flow might unfold. If you expect a close match, teams might play conservatively in crucial moments, leading to lower-scoring outcomes. Conversely, games with a wide point spread might see more aggressive play, increasing the likelihood of a higher-scoring affair.

Keep an eye on line movements in the over/under. If the line moves upward, it suggests more people are betting on the over, while a downward shift indicates higher bets on the under. Understanding these movements can help you gauge the betting market’s sentiment and make an educated decision.
